Massage Chair Weight Limits: What You Need to Know Before Buying

massage chair weight limits

Understanding massage chair weight limits is crucial before making a purchase to ensure safety, durability, and optimal performance. Most standard massage chairs are designed to comfortably support individuals weighing up to 300 pounds, though this can vary significantly between models and manufacturers. Exceeding these limits can void warranties, damage internal components, and compromise the chair’s effectiveness.

Why Weight Limits Matter for Massage Chairs

The structural integrity and mechanical components of a massage chair are engineered to withstand specific loads. When a user’s weight surpasses the manufacturer’s stated limit, it places undue stress on the frame, motors, rollers, and airbags. This can lead to premature wear and tear, malfunctions, and even structural failure. Furthermore, the massage mechanisms themselves, such as the intensity and reach of the rollers, may not function correctly, diminishing the therapeutic benefits.

Manufacturers rigorously test their chairs to establish safe operating parameters. Adhering to these guidelines not only protects your investment but also ensures your personal safety during use. Always consult the product specifications before purchasing, especially if you are close to or exceed typical weight capacities.

Common Weight Capacities and What to Look For

While 300 pounds is a common benchmark, many chairs offer higher capacities. Some heavy-duty or bariatric models are specifically designed to accommodate users up to 350 pounds, 400 pounds, or even more. These chairs typically feature reinforced steel frames, more robust motors, and wider seating areas to provide both comfort and stability for larger individuals.

When evaluating chairs, pay close attention to the detailed specifications provided by the manufacturer. Don’t just look at the headline number; consider the overall build quality and user reviews from individuals with similar body types. A chair with a higher weight limit often indicates a more durable and substantial construction, which can be a good indicator of longevity even for average-sized users.

Exceeding a massage chair’s weight limit can also negatively impact its performance. The intensity of the massage may feel weaker, as the rollers struggle to apply adequate pressure. Features like zero-gravity recline or body scanning might not function accurately, leading to an uncomfortable or ineffective massage experience. For instance, body scanning technology relies on precise measurements to tailor the massage to your unique physique; if the chair is overloaded, these measurements can be skewed.

Moreover, the lifespan of components like the air compression bags and heating elements can be significantly reduced. Regular use beyond the recommended weight can lead to costly repairs or the need for premature replacement of the entire unit. It’s always better to choose a chair that comfortably exceeds your weight requirements rather than one that barely meets them.

Tips for Choosing the Right Massage Chair Based on Weight

  • Check Manufacturer Specifications: Always verify the exact weight limit listed by the manufacturer.
  • Consider a Buffer: If you are near the upper limit, opt for a chair with a higher capacity for added safety and durability.
  • Read Reviews: Look for feedback from users with similar body types regarding comfort and performance.
  • Measure Dimensions: Ensure the chair’s seat width and depth are also appropriate for your body size.
  • Inquire About Warranty: Understand how exceeding weight limits might affect your warranty coverage.

Choosing a massage chair that aligns with your weight and body type is essential for a satisfying and long-lasting investment. Prioritizing safety and durability will ensure you get the most out of your relaxation and therapeutic sessions.Investing in a chair designed for your specific needs prevents potential damage and ensures consistent, effective massages for years to come.

Maintenance and Longevity Considerations

Even if you are within the weight limit, proper maintenance plays a significant role in the longevity of your massage chair. Regularly cleaning the upholstery, checking for loose connections, and avoiding harsh chemicals can extend its life. For chairs used by multiple family members, especially those with varying weights, it’s even more critical to ensure that no single user consistently exceeds the chair’s capacity. This proactive approach helps maintain the integrity of the internal mechanisms and the exterior finish.

If you notice any unusual noises, changes in massage intensity, or difficulty with recline functions, it’s advisable to consult the manufacturer’s troubleshooting guide or contact customer support. Addressing minor issues promptly can prevent them from escalating into major repairs. A well-maintained chair, used within its specified limits, will provide years of therapeutic benefits.
